#623545 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#623545 is composed of 38.4% red, 20.8%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.9% magenta, 29.6%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 338.7 degrees, a saturation of 29.8% and a lightness of 29.6%. #623545 color hex could be obtained by blending #c46a8a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#623545 color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#623545 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#623545 has RGB values of R:98, G:53,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.3,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6436165.

Shades and Tints of #623545
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090506 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#623545
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#51464a is the less saturated color, while #960136 is the most saturated one.
